Concrete Foundation Types
Concrete foundations play an essential role in the durability and long-term integrity of every structure, as they deliver the essential support for the entire building. Several primary types of concrete foundations exist, each designed for varying soil conditions and structural requirements. The most frequently used types include slab foundations, which consist of a single, solid layer of concrete; crawl space foundations, which lift buildings above the ground surface; and basement foundations, which supply supplementary living space and storage areas. Each type has unique advantages, such as ease of construction, cost-effectiveness, or enhanced insulation. Recognizing these distinctions is critical for selecting the appropriate foundation that corresponds to the unique needs of the project, ensuring a solid base for any construction endeavor.
Significance Of Correct Reinforcement
Reinforcement functions as a critical component in guaranteeing the strength and durability of concrete foundations. Appropriate reinforcement strategies, such as the use of fiber additives or steel rebar, strengthen the overall structural stability by supplying tensile strength that plain concrete cannot provide. This integration significantly minimizes the possibility of structural cracking and failure under various loads and environmental conditions. Additionally, proper reinforcement facilitates better stress distribution throughout the foundation structure, promoting longevity and performance. Professionals must evaluate considerations like load demands and soil characteristics when creating reinforcement designs. By emphasizing adequate reinforcement, property owners can safeguard their investments and confirm the foundations are equipped to withstand the test of time, ultimately supporting the entire structure effectively.
Strategies For Foundation Repair
Foundation repair methods serve a critical purpose in maintaining the integrity of structures, especially when challenges emerge from poor reinforcement or surrounding environmental influences. Frequently used approaches encompass underpinning, which fortifies the foundation by driving it further into stable earth, and slab jacking, wherein a compound is injected below concrete slabs to elevate and even them out. Another technique is helical piers, which are installed to provide support in unstable soil conditions. Furthermore, wall anchors are capable of steadying bowed walls by reallocating structural pressures. All approaches are adapted to individual issues, providing reliable solutions and enhancing the durability of the structure. Proper assessment by professionals is essential to determine the most appropriate technique for successful foundation repair.

Innovative Techniques in Decorative Concrete Finishes
Turning conventional surfaces into remarkable works of art, creative methods in decorative concrete finishes have grown in popularity among architects and designers. These methods enhance aesthetic appeal while providing durability and functionality. Techniques such as stamping, staining, and engraving allow for a wide range of textures and colors, mimicking materials like stone or wood without the associated maintenance costs.
Stenciling delivers intricate designs, enabling custom patterns that can enhance any environment. Moreover, the incorporation of exposed aggregate showcases unique stone combinations, bringing a natural element to all surfaces.
Recent advancements, highlighted by the introduction of green pigments and sealers, have played a significant role in the eco-conscious nature of architectural concrete coatings. Through the integration of state-of-the-art technology, experienced specialists can attain rich colors and enduring results.

How to Maintain and Care for Your Concrete Installations
Following the selection of a qualified concrete specialist, maintaining and caring for concrete installations proves critical to ensure their long-term integrity. Routine cleaning is necessary; buildup and discoloration ought to be cleared without delay to prevent surface degradation. A thorough but gentle pressure wash can reliably wash away soil and debris while keeping the surface intact.
Waterproofing concrete surfaces periodically is critical to guard against moisture infiltration and staining. This not only enhances appearance but also increases durability. During winter months, the use of de-icing agents is not recommended, as they can lead to cracks and surface flaking.
Cracks should be addressed immediately with appropriate repair materials to prevent further deterioration. Additionally, excessive weight should be controlled to prevent unnecessary strain on the concrete. By implementing these care routines, homeowners can ensure that their concrete structures stay durable and visually appealing for the long term.

How Long Does Concrete Usually Last Before Requiring Repairs?
Concrete commonly survives three to four decades before repair work becomes necessary, influenced by factors such as climate conditions, material quality, and upkeep practices. Scheduled inspections can maximize its longevity and detect concerns at an early stage.
Can Concrete Be Recycled After Its Useful Life?
Absolutely, concrete can be recycled after its useful life. It is often broken down and reused as filler material in new concrete productions or incorporated in additional building applications, thereby cutting down on waste while protecting natural resources.

How Does Weather Impact Concrete Curing Times?
Weather plays a significant role in influencing concrete curing times. Elevated temperatures speed up the evaporation process, while cooler conditions tend to hinder proper hardening. Ambient humidity is another important consideration, with excessive moisture potentially leading to surface issues, affecting the overall durability of the concrete.
